About Nutri-Score
Nutri-Score is a nutritional label and rating system designed to provide consumers with clear and concise information on the nutrional profile of food products. It ranges from A to E, where A is the best grade and was developed by French government. Nutri-Score is officially recommended in several European countries, including France, Germany, the Netherlands, Belgium, and the United Kingdom.
About Nova
Nova is a system for categorizing foods according to the degree of processing, from unprocessed (1) to ultra-processed (4). The Nova classification was developed by Carlos A. Monteiro, a nutrition and public health professor at the University of São Paulo in Brazil, and his team of researchers. It is used as a validated tool in public health and nutrition research and is internationally recognized by organizations such as the World Health Organization (WHO) and the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O).
